How much does it cost to rent an apartment in 23223?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| 23223 Studio Apartments | $1,367 | $844 | $2,409 |
| 23223 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,488 | $770 | $2,992 |
| 23223 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,668 | $916 | $3,640 |
| 23223 3 Bedroom Apartments | $1,914 | $1,186 | $2,700 |
| 23223 4 Bedroom Apartments | $1,603 | $1,545 | $1,620 |
